What are the most important historical places and other sights in Waterford?
Waterford is notable for landmarks like Reginald's Tower, Bishop's Palace and Waterford and Suir Valley Railway Tour. Cultural venues include Waterford Treasures Museum, Medieval Museum and Garter Lane Arts Centre. A couple of additional sights to add to your itinerary are House of Waterford Crystal and Waterford Golf Club.
What is a historic hotel like in Waterford?
By choosing a historic hotel, you can spend a night or two in a building that has a national historic designation. A stately home, palace or even a lodge, old police station or skyscraper can be turned into a historic hotel provided that it's a place of special interest. Traditional architecture and period features are often found within the guestrooms or public spaces of such hotels in Waterford, bringing the history to life.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
"Heritage hotel" is more common in Asia and Europe, while "historic hotel" is more common in the U.S. though overall the terms are quite similar. The architecture and building of a historic hotel is generally what's most significant. For a heritage hotel, often it's the cultural value as well as how it influenced the community.
